155 Mbps to 4.25 Gbps LASER DRIVER
• SONET/SDH Transmission Systems
• Multirate Operation From 155 Mbps up to
4.25 Gbps
• Fibre Channel Optical Modules
• Fiber Optic Data Links
• Bias Current Programmable From 1 mA
to 100 mA
• Digital Cross-Connects
• Optical Transmitters
• Modulation Current Programmable From 5 mA
to 85 mA
• APC and Fault Detection
